Code C0508 Cadillac Description

The C0508 diagnostic trouble code (DTC) indicates that there is an issue with the right front wheel speed sensor circuit in a Cadillac vehicle. The wheel speed sensor is a crucial component of the vehicle's anti-lock braking system (ABS) and traction control system. It is responsible for measuring the speed of the wheel and transmitting this information to the vehicle's electronic control module (ECM) to help regulate braking and traction control.

Common Causes of C0508 Cadillac

  1. Damaged or malfunctioning right front wheel speed sensor.
  2. Corroded or loose connections to the sensor.
  3. Faulty wiring or harness issues.
  4. ECM malfunction or software glitch.
  5. Physical damage to the sensor or its mounting.

Symptoms of C0508 Cadillac

  1. ABS warning light illuminated on the dashboard.
  2. Traction control light is on.
  3. Erratic behavior of the ABS system during braking.
  4. Increased stopping distance.
  5. Vehicle stability issues, especially during slippery conditions.

How to Fix C0508 Cadillac

  1. Begin by connecting a diagnostic scanner to the vehicle's OBD-II port to retrieve the specific DTC and confirm the issue with the right front wheel speed sensor circuit.
  2. Inspect the sensor, wiring, and connections for any visible damage or corrosion. Clean connections and repair or replace damaged components as needed.
  3. Test the sensor's output using a multimeter to ensure it is sending the correct signals to the ECM.
  4. If the sensor is deemed faulty, replace it with a new, OEM-quality sensor.
  5. Clear the DTC from the ECM's memory using the diagnostic scanner and test drive the vehicle to ensure the issue has been resolved.

Cost to Fix C0508 Cadillac

The cost of repairing a C0508 DTC can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the labor rates at the auto repair shop. Typically, the cost of parts for a wheel speed sensor ranges from $50 to $150, while labor costs can range from $100 to $300. Therefore, the total repair cost can be estimated to be between $150 and $450. It is advisable to contact local auto repair shops for accurate quotes based on your vehicle make and model. Labor rates can vary between $80 and $150 per hour, so it is essential to consider this factor when budgeting for the repair.

Frequently Asked Questions about C0508 Cadillac Code

1. What are the common symptoms of OBDII code C0508 in a Cadillac related to the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low?

- Common symptoms include ABS or traction control warning lights illuminated on the dashboard, erratic speedometer readings, and potential loss of ABS or traction control functionality.

2. What are the possible causes of the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low code C0508 in a Cadillac?

- Possible causes can include a faulty wheel speed sensor, damaged wiring or connectors in the circuit, a defective ABS module, or issues with the wheel hub bearing assembly.

3. How can I diagnose the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low issue in my Cadillac?

- Diagnosis typically involves using an OBDII scanner to retrieve the specific trouble code, visually inspecting the wheel speed sensor and its wiring for damage, and testing the sensor's resistance with a multimeter.

4. Is it safe to continue driving my Cadillac with the C0508 code indicating a right front wheel speed sensor circuit low problem?

- It is not recommended to continue driving with this issue, as it can affect the vehicle's ABS and traction control systems, potentially compromising safety and driving performance.

5. Can I repair the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low problem in my Cadillac myself?

- While some DIY enthusiasts may be able to replace a faulty wheel speed sensor or repair damaged wiring, diagnosing and fixing more complex issues with the ABS module or hub assembly may require professional assistance.

6. How much does it typically cost to repair the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low issue in a Cadillac?

- The cost of repair can vary depending on the specific cause of the problem and whether it requires a sensor replacement, wiring repair, or more extensive ABS system troubleshooting. Costs may range from $100 for a sensor replacement to several hundred dollars for more complex repairs.

7. Are there any maintenance tips to prevent the recurrence of the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low code in my Cadillac?

- Regularly inspecting the wheel speed sensors, keeping the connectors clean and secure, and addressing any potential wiring issues promptly can help prevent the reoccurrence of this code.

8. How important is it to address the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low issue in a Cadillac promptly?

- It is crucial to address this issue promptly to ensure the proper functioning of the ABS and traction control systems, which are essential for safe driving and vehicle stability, especially in adverse road conditions.

9. Can extreme weather conditions or road debris contribute to triggering the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low code in a Cadillac?

- Yes, extreme weather conditions, such as heavy rain or snow, as well as road debris or corrosion, can affect the wheel speed sensor's performance and potentially trigger the C0508 trouble code.

10. Will resetting the trouble code temporarily resolve the right front wheel speed sensor circuit low issue in my Cadillac?

- Resetting the trouble code may temporarily clear the warning lights, but if the underlying issue with the wheel speed sensor circuit persists, the code is likely to reappear, indicating the need for further diagnosis and repair.
